YRadio interview featured on Blabbermouth!19th December 2011
YRadio is pleased to announce that our interview with Paolo Gregoletto from the band Trivium has been featured on the popular American Metal website Blabbermouth. New Vinyl Show and YRadio goes abroad21st November 2011
YRadio is currenlty in the process of producing a show about Vinyl's, playing a selection of rare songs from that particular era. Also YRadio is branching across the globe! Former station manager of YRadio Laura Robertson has agreed to be our travel reporter while she travels across Asia discussing a wide range of topics from diferent cultures.
